10.  Zamzar – Free Online File Converter

 

This website allows you to convert .doc, pdf, xls , and other formats into any format you can think of.  The interface is very user friendly.  It's a 3 step process. 1. Upload your file 2 Pick the format that you want it converted to 3. Enter the email address that you want to use to recieve the finished product. I use this service alot for converting word documents into pdf format ( I normally use Bullzip Pdf , but it acts temperamental at times)

8. Favicon.cc – Favicon Generator

This site allows you to create you own favicon ( that's the little icon that shows up in the search bar when you go to a website) . You can either create you own , or choose from thousands of user uploaded icons.

 

7.  XML Sitemaps

 

This website helps simplify the process of creating sitemaps for your website. Sitemaps come in different flavors ( formats)

  • xml
  • text
  • ror
  • html

It also gives you options to help customize the process. Very handy to update your existing site. With just one click you can have an up to the minute, google compliant sitemap :X-P:

 

 

6.  Eset Online Scanner

 

Simply put , an online scanner that checks your computer for malware , viruses and other bad crap :reallypissed:  hiding out in your pc.

 

 

5. LunaPic Online Photo Editor

LunaPic is an online photo editor. The interface is at best ok , but it boasts some features that you would find on a standard photo editor ( cropping , color fill, gradient etc) This is good for quick touch up jobs, or when you just don't feel like waiting for Adobe PhotoShop to load.

2. WordPress Theme Generator

 

This site allows you to crate a very simple wordpress site using an online editor. Although it does some some basic features, I think it is a great tool for anyone that is new to wordpress and wants to get an understanding of how things work within the wordpress engine.
